Norwich City have terminated Lee Croft's contract early by mutual consent.
The winger, who was named City's 2008-09 Player of the Season, signed for the Canaries in July 2006 on a three-year deal - his contract is due to expire on June 30.
Norwich manager Bryan Gunn told the club's official website: "Lee's made it clear he feels his future lies elsewhere, so this gives him the chance to explore other opportunities. We wish him all the best for the future."
Croft made a total of 131 appearances and scored nine goals for Norwich in all competitions.
